Im considering painting the fairing on my 91 750ss and need some advice on what preparation is required what paint to use and the method of painting required...anyone have any good advice?
 
yes. You'll need a very good quality spray gun, preferably an HVLP unit. A source of compressed air with enough pressure and CFM to adequately operate the gun. You can either use basecoat/clearcoat or single stage urethane paint. Also a good catalyzed primer. Sand the piece with 500 grit wet paper after washing and cleaning it down with a wax/silicone/grease remover. When fully sanded wipe it down again with clean lint free towles and the wax remover. Mix up the primer, tack rag the piece and prime it. Follow the directions on the paint cans and mix exactly as it says. Let the primer flash off for 30 mins or so and shoot your color coats followed by the clear if you go that route. Let dry for the time specified and if you get dust nibs or orange peel then wet sand with 2500 and follow that with hand rubbing compound. Or take it to a body shop and let the pros do it.
